Replying to [comment:4 ryandesign@…]:
> I would like for each recommendation to be accompanied by an
> explanation. Users would want to know ''why'' a port is being
> recommended. For example, if they were told that yelp is used for
> accessing help content, and the user has no plans to access the help
> content, then the user will know they don't need to install it.
If suppressing recommendations for already-installed ports isn’t terribly
important, can’t this just be handled with notes?
